Special check-in instructions
There is no front desk at this property
Guests will receive an email 24 hours before arrival with check-in instructions and key retrieval information; access will be through a private entrance
To make arrangements for check-in please contact the property at least 24 hours before arrival using the information on the booking confirmation
A virtual front desk provides assistance to guests

What's the area around The Pines Inn Lake Placid like?
The Pines Inn Lake Placid is a short 5-minute walk from Mirror Lake and 14 minutes' walk from Lake Placid Winter Olympic Museum. Travelers give top marks for the hotel's prime location.
